These eruptions were at the center of geological theories of Earth in prominent writings by Georges-Louis Leclerc, le comte de Buffon, James Hutton, Erasmus Darwin, and others. The conflation of human and geological phenomena presents Britons as geophysical agents in a new industrial epoch.
